GoPro Hero session Specifications

General IconGeneral
Video resolutions1280 x 720, 1920 x 1080, 1920 x 1440 pixels
Maximum frame rate120 fps
Supported video modes720p, 960p, 1080p, 1440p
Video formats supportedH.264, MP4
Maximum video resolution1920 x 1440 pixels
Photo modeYes
Sensor type-
Total megapixels8 MP
Built-in displayNo
Storage mediaMemory card
Compatible memory cardsMicroSD (TransFlash)
Maximum memory card size128 GB
Product colorBlack
Cables includedMicro-USB
Battery voltage3.8 V
Battery capacity1000 mAh
Battery life (max)2 h
Weight and Dimensions IconWeight and Dimensions
Depth36.4 mm
Width38 mm
Weight74 g
